If it looks like copper it probably is copper.  Is there a nickel
plating under the gold and then a copper pad?  If so the nickel plating
was not thick enough and what it is happening is what is called copper
migration.  Put some peroxide (a tip from Ed at QTA Machines) on it and
see if it stands out even more.  If so then you have a copper migration
problem.

> Hi,
> I have a question on Gold surfaces. It seems that one of my assemblies
> has a
> weird film or contaminates on the pads.  The board is double sided, we
> ran one
> side and then it sat (shortages) for a week. It almost looks like
> copper! We
> did check incoming boards before placing parts and it seems they have
> the same
> problem but not as bad. I guess after wash this problem got worse. Has
> anyone
> had this problem before and if so, what was the cause?
